Living as a Bird, the Sonic Ecology of Bird Territories
About This Event
The CNY Humanities Corridor Sound and Media working group invites you to a guided discussion of Vinciane Despret, Living as a Bird. Prof. Holly Watkins, Minehan Family Professor of Musicology at Eastman, will lead a discussion about the sonic ecology of bird territories in relation to the politics of scientific animal studies.
